Output e740125624523e303408fbad7b9c05ffccd361d21d8066526c6d3e720dc14ead:0

value
20325203
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1d5add2a9d8d62f0343cb66a94810d2c1d0e90c5 OP_EQUAL
address
34NENSg7SfT8E1v5V5po3GovAJX7VrNoq6
transaction
e740125624523e303408fbad7b9c05ffccd361d21d8066526c6d3e720dc14ead
spent
true